About
At De Silva Medical in Palmdale, Dr. Pamela De Silva has built one of Antelope Valley's most comprehensive private practices. She founded the internal medicine practice in 1995 and has since expanded it into a full hybrid medical and aesthetic destination. Dr. Udaya De Silva, board-certified in both anesthesiology and pain management, joins her as the second physician.
The practice spans internal medicine, bariatric medicine, aesthetic treatments, aviation medicine, IV therapy, massage therapy, and an oncology spa. Dr. Pamela De Silva launched the Skin Medicus skincare branch in 2004 and added a formal bariatrics program in 2009. The practice uses FotoFinder technology for mole mapping and skin cancer detection. It holds the distinction of being first in the Antelope Valley to offer HydraFacial and the only local spa to offer AquaGold. Patients also access telehealth visits through a HIPAA-compliant high-definition video system.

De Silva Medical combines internal medicine with a full med spa and wellness operation. Clinical services include preventive care, chronic disease management, women's health, bariatric medicine, FAA and DOT physicals, and hormone replacement therapy. The aesthetic side covers Botox, dermal fillers, Kybella, SculpSure body contouring, hair restoration, skin cancer screening, and more. The practice also offers IV therapy, massage therapy, and an oncology spa.

The De Silva Medical weight loss program runs in three phases: Quick Start, Transition, and Maintenance. Dr. Pamela De Silva structures each plan around food guidance, exercise, behavioral counseling, and prescription medication where appropriate. The program draws on her board certification in bariatric medicine and her extensive training in medical weight loss.
